Ready to roam

Teva has historically been known for its adventure-ready sandals, but even back in the early 2000s, the brand was experimenting with technical outdoor footwear.

The original Gamma was one such shoe, a climbing style that combined signature features like a low-profile construction, bungee lace system, reinforced suede panels and a wraparound rubber outsole.

Those features reappear in the NeoGamma, the brand’s archival revival of its niche climbing shoe.

The NeoGamma Leather Shoe mixes retro vibes with updated design features. The new shoe’s lifestyle construction and premium suede upper and stitching pay homage to the original Gamma.

Available in Black, Hummus (an earthy tan) or Brown, the NeoGamma’s rubber outsole is designed for traction on varied terrain, and the chunky wraparound design features a lug pattern inspired by curving canyons.

The sneaker’s outsole also features 50-percent recycled material, adding modern sustainability features to the nostalgic style.

The NeoGamma Leather Shoe is available in both men’s and women’s sizing.

Availability and pricing

The NeoGamma Leather Shoe is available now on Teva’s website, retailing for $130.
